SW59 AYK is a 2009 Ford Galaxy in Blue with a 1,753c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 78.9%.

Across all 2009 Ford Galaxy models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.0% with a typical mileage of 99,307 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Ford Galaxy f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 102,272 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SW59 AYK,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Galaxy typ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 17 years old, this Ford Galaxy is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
